コード例 #1
0
ファイル: Angry.cs プロジェクト: stanbeamish/DesignPatterns
 public void LeaveAlone()
 {
     Console.WriteLine("[Angry] Besser so ...");
     _dog.SetCurrentMood(new Neutral(_dog));
 }
コード例 #2
0
 public void LeaveAlone()
 {
     Console.WriteLine("[Happy] Stop, wo willst du hin?");
     _dog.SetCurrentMood(new Angry(_dog));
 }
コード例 #3
0
ファイル: Neutral.cs プロジェクト: stanbeamish/DesignPatterns
 public void LeaveAlone()
 {
     Console.WriteLine("[Neutral] Ich lasse in Ruhe ...");
     _dog.SetCurrentMood(new Angry(_dog));
 }